    PROS: - Food had good flavor. Plenty of tasty punch & flavor combos worked well. - Generous portions. Each meal was big enough to make second meal the next day for each of us. - Cheesecake was wonderfully light & fluffy. Very different from much more dense cheesecake usually found. Strawberry sauce for cheesecake had decent flavor, although obviously from a bottle and not made of fresh berries. Nonetheless, the fluffy texture made eating the cheesecake delightful. - Counter staff was courteous and pretty friendly. CONS: - S - L - O - W !!!!! Extremely long wait on called-in to-go order. (details below) - Price struck me as high. $51 for a chicken sandwich meal with fries & salad, a grilled chicken breast on pasta with an ear of corn, 2 soda drinks, and single piece of cheesecake. Not a good value to me, even though the food had good flavor in generous portions. TEDIOUS DETAILS: I called in order & received 20 minute ETA for it to be ready. So I arrived at this Chili's location about 20-25 minutes later. Order was not ready yet. So I waited ... and waited ... and waited ... and waited some more. Counter lady at about the 15 minute mark after I'd arrived said everything was good to go except chicken pasta dish. So I had expectations that wait wouldn't be too much longer since pasta only takes about 10-12 minutes to boil up. I was wrong. After about 25 minutes of waiting I suggested they give me the portion of the order that was already good to go, so I could at least ferry that much of the goodies to the car & come back inside to wait for pasta dish. By about the 35 minute mark they had assembled the supposedly ready food & drink for me & I hauled it out to the car. Another 5 minutes or so wait produced the laggard chicken dish. So total time from placing order to having food in hand was about an hour, not the initial estimate of 20 minutes. Major demerit for poor setting of expectations & customer satisfaction effort. Timing may be better if you dine-in at this Chili's location. But I don't see me repeating on the to-go order side any time soon. Once was enough.

    Update: I've since ended up with some pretty major food allergies. Gluten to a smaller degree, major on soy and potato. Chiles not only has an amazing allergen menu and matrix to show you what you can have but they make me feel welcome and not like I'm a burden. It's so nice to be treated like my allergies matter and to have a place that I can eat out still! Every server has been accommodating and checks on the potato even with that not being on the matrix. They'd switched to soy oil for chips for a while and I expressed my sadness to the owner and guess what? They changed it back to veggie oil without soy! Here's a place I can eat, I can feel cared about, and where I don't feel horrible for having to ask about my allergies. You and your employees rock!
